I am trying to map two lists over myEq
with a third numeric input which is not the same length as mus
and Sigmas
.
The equation I want to map over:
library(CVXR)
myEq <- function(mu, Sigma, lmd) {
w <- Variable(nrow(Sigma))
prob <- Problem(Maximize(t(mu) %*% w - lmd*quad_form(w, Sigma)),
constraints = list(w >= 0, sum(w) == 1))
result <- solve(prob)
return(as.vector(result$getValue(w)))
}
The lmd
values I want to use for the 2 lists mus
and Sigmas
lmd = c(0.2, 0.5)
My current attempt
map2(.x = mus,
.y = Sigmas,
map(lmd, ~myEq))
I get this error:
Error in nrow(Sigma) : argument "Sigma" is missing, with no default
I have tried using lapply
when replacing map

I think what you need to do is first convert mus
to numeric and then for every value in lmd
run myEq
in map2
.
library(purrr)
mus <- map(mus, as.numeric)
map(lmd, ~map2(mus, Sigmas, myEq, lmd = .x))
